Description

The role of the LPN is vitally important to quality patient care. Join us at this interactive event celebrating that role and enhancing the practice of the Licensed Practical Nurse!

Topics & Speakers

Opioid and Heroin Crisis
Sanjeev Bhasker, JD
Assistant US Attorney
US Attorney’s Office, Western District of NC

NC Board of Nursing – LPN's Legal Scope of Practice
Jennifer Lewis, PhD, RN, MSN/MBA
NC Board of Nursing

Delegation to UAP or other LPNs
Jennifer Lewis, PhD, RN, MSN/MBA
NC Board of Nursing

Antibiotic-Resistant Superbugs/ Healthcare-Associated Infections
Charlene Head, RN, BSN, CIC

Understanding, Managing, and Preventing Caregiver Burnout
Jim Damron, MDiv, RRT, CPFT

Understanding Advance Care Planning: Think about it, Talk about it, Write it down
Kim Shellenberger, LCSW, ACHP-SW & Catherine Hall, MSW, LCSW

Learning Outcome:
The goal of this event is to provide licensed practical nurses with the knowledge of a variety of topics relevant to their practice.
